Corporate Governance & Compliance Preserves the Corporate Veil

Corporate governance & compliance preserves the corporate veil and is a duty of any officer of an LLC or Corporation. What is corporate governance and compliance, and why is it important to protect the integrity of the “corporate veil” throughout California and the U.S.? Important Takeaways of How and Why Corporate Governance & Compliance Preserves the Corporate Veil: The "corporate veil" is the primary reason for having any business entity. The business entity shields the company's owners from personal liability that might otherwise arise out of the risks and disputes of business. Protecting the corporate veil through governance and compliance is a key duty of any officer of the corporation, and should always be a focus. Depending on the size and scope of the corporation or LLC, governance and compliance should be an annual priority, and at least a quarterly focus.
